Gadeog Population - Shimla, Himachal Pradesh

Gadeog is a small village located in Theog Tehsil of Shimla district, Himachal Pradesh with total 22 families residing. The Gadeog village has population of 125 of which 76 are males while 49 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Gadeog village population of children with age 0-6 is 20 which makes up 16.00 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Gadeog village is 645 which is lower than Himachal Pradesh state average of 972. Child Sex Ratio for the Gadeog as per census is 333, lower than Himachal Pradesh average of 909.

Gadeog village has higher literacy rate compared to Himachal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Gadeog village was 83.81 % compared to 82.80 % of Himachal Pradesh. In Gadeog Male literacy stands at 88.52 % while female literacy rate was 77.27 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 13.60 % of total population in Gadeog village. The village Gadeog curr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Gadeog village out of total population, 73 were engaged in work activities. 100.00 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 0.00 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 73 workers engaged in Main Work, 55 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 11 were Agricultural labourer.
